首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

mysql数据库把表导出为excel文件格式

MySQL是一种开源的关系型数据库管理系统,可用于存储和管理结构化数据。MySQL支持导出表为Excel文件格式,以下是完善且全面的答案:

MySQL数据库可以通过使用一些工具和技术将表导出为Excel文件格式。下面是一个简单的步骤来导出MySQL表为Excel文件:

步骤1:使用SELECT语句从MySQL表中检索数据。例如,可以使用以下语句检索表中的所有数据:

代码语言:txt
复制
SELECT * FROM table_name;

步骤2:将检索到的数据导出为CSV(逗号分隔值)文件。在MySQL中,可以使用INTO OUTFILE语句将查询结果导出为CSV文件。例如,可以使用以下语句将查询结果导出为CSV文件:

代码语言:txt
复制
SELECT * INTO OUTFILE '/path/to/output/file.csv'
FIELDS TERMINATED BY ',' 
ENCLOSED BY '"'
LINES TERMINATED BY '\n'
FROM table_name;

在这个例子中,/path/to/output/file.csv是输出文件的路径和名称。FIELDS TERMINATED BY ','指定了字段之间的分隔符,ENCLOSED BY '"'指定了字段的引号字符,LINES TERMINATED BY '\n'指定了行之间的分隔符。

步骤3:使用Excel软件(如Microsoft Excel或Google Sheets)打开导出的CSV文件。可以通过双击文件或在Excel软件中选择“打开”选项来打开文件。

步骤4:在Excel中对数据进行格式化和编辑。根据需要,可以对数据进行排序、筛选、计算和其他操作。还可以根据需要调整列宽、添加标题等。

步骤5:保存Excel文件。可以使用另存为功能将文件保存为Excel格式(.xls或.xlsx)。根据需要,可以指定文件名和保存位置。

这样,MySQL表就可以导出为Excel文件格式。

导出MySQL表为Excel文件的优势在于可以方便地将数据在不同系统之间进行共享和交换。Excel文件是一种常见的办公软件文件格式,可以在大多数计算机上使用。通过将MySQL表导出为Excel文件,用户可以使用Excel的强大功能对数据进行分析和操作。

导出MySQL表为Excel文件的应用场景包括但不限于:

  1. 数据报告和分析:将MySQL表导出为Excel文件后,可以使用Excel的数据透视表、图表和公式等功能对数据进行深入分析和报告。
  2. 数据迁移:当需要将MySQL数据库中的数据迁移到其他系统或平台时,将表导出为Excel文件可以作为中间步骤,方便数据的导入和转换。
  3. 数据备份和恢复:将表导出为Excel文件可以作为数据的备份方式之一,当需要恢复数据时,可以将Excel文件重新导入到MySQL数据库中。
  4. 数据共享和协作:将表导出为Excel文件后,可以将文件发送给其他团队成员或合作伙伴,方便数据共享和协作。

腾讯云提供了云数据库 TencentDB for MySQL,它是一种高性能、可扩展的云数据库解决方案,适用于各种规模的应用和业务。腾讯云 TencentDB for MySQL 提供了数据导出功能,可以将表导出为多种格式,包括Excel文件格式。您可以访问腾讯云 TencentDB for MySQL 的产品介绍页面获取更多详细信息:腾讯云 TencentDB for MySQL

请注意,这仅是一个示例答案,具体的工具和步骤可能因环境和需求而有所不同。在实际情况中,您可能需要使用其他工具或技术来实现将MySQL表导出为Excel文件。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

  • 使用SQL-front导出MySQL结构excel或word文档

    在撰写数据库字典结构时,需要将结构(含注释)导出表格(EXCEL)格式,便于提高说明文档的效率,涉及最多是数据: COLUMN_NAME 列名 COLUMN_COMMENT 名称 COLUMN_TYPE...DATA_TYPE字段类型 CHARACTER_MAXIMUM_LENGTH 长度 IS_NULLABLE 是否必填 COLUMN_DEFAULT 描述本文将详细介绍如何使用SQL-front图形管理工具一次性导出对应的数据结构...,修改成你要导出结构的数据库名称 table_schema ='bdpoi' AND -- table_name名,要导出的名称 -- 如果不写的话,默认会查询出所有中的数据建议写上要导出的名名称...table_name = 'po_admin' 操作步骤 登录SQL-front SQL-front是mysql数据库的可视化图形工具,因为它是“实时”的应用软件,它可以提供比系统内建在php和HTML...执行SQL语句 选择SQL编辑器,将代码复制到编辑器中; 自行删减是否导出的信息,如​​COLUMN_DEFAULT 描述​ 不需要,删除即可; 执行SQL语句 右键菜单,选择输出按钮; 选择需要的导出格式

    3K10

    ExcelVBA当前工作导出PDF文档

    我们先问问Kimi Excel导出PDF的方法有多种,以下是一些常见的方法:1 使用Excel软件的内置功能:打开Excel文件,点击“文件”菜单。选择“另存为”,在“保存类型”中选择“PDF”。...2 通过Excel的“输出PDF”功能:在Excel中,点击“文件”菜单下的“输出PDF”。选择“当前工作”或“整个工作簿”。指定保存路径,点击“开始输出”。...2 通过Excel的“输出PDF”功能: 在Excel中,点击“文件”菜单下的“输出PDF”。 选择“当前工作”或“整个工作簿”。 指定保存路径,点击“开始输出”。...综上,我们还是利用ExcelVBA的方法是最好的方法: 也可以后期制作在VSTO插件中 下面是完成的代码 功能: 1.代码自动检测是否存在打印区域,若有,导出打印区域,若无,导出 2.导出的文件保存在原文件的根目录中...,命名为:原文件_out.pdf Sub ExportActiveSheetToPDF() Dim ws As Worksheet ' 指定要导出的工作,这里假设是要导出活动工作

    16210

    Asp.net中DataTable或DataGrid导出Excel

    当前编码的一个项目中有查询结果(显示在DataGrid)导出excel的需求,尝试了几种方法,作为技巧拿来和大家分享。...内容: 服务器端实现DataGrid导出excel 客户端实现DataGrid导出excel 服务器端实现DataTable导出excel(终极解决方案) ---- 服务器端实现DataGrid...导出excel 这是网上出现的最多的做法: 1/**////   2        /// DataGrid内容导出excel并返回客户端  3        /// </...---- 客户端导出excel  1 /*  2 * 将DataGrid导出Excel文件  3 *  4 * @param strTitle    文件标题  5 * @param...那么为了全部数据导入excel中,我们只要把DataTable数据源输出excel就可以了。

    1.6K10

    java数据导出excel表格_将数据库中数据导出到文本文件

    公司开发新系统,需要创建几百个数据库,建的规则已经写好放到Excel中,如果手动创建的话需要占用较长的时间去做,而且字段类型的规则又被放到了另一张,如果手动去一个一个去匹配就很麻烦,所以我先把两张都导入数据库中...,建的数据如下: 其中字段类型被存放到了另一个中,根据字段的code从另一去取字段类型: 然后通过java程序的方式,从数据库中取出数据自动生成建表语句,生成的语句效果是这样的:...代码如下:(主要是提供思路,对于不同的建规则不能完全适用,SQL语句oracle数据库SQL语句) import java.io.BufferedWriter; import java.io.File...("jdbc:mysql://127.0.0.1:3306/createtable?...,则跳过 if(datalist.get(i).getFiledname().length()==0){ //一个新开始,重新创建一个,因为数据库存储的数据,每一个结束会另起一行,数据中只包含

    3.2K40

    数据库管理工具:如何使用 Navicat for MySQL 导出导入数据 Excel 文件?

    文章目录 前言 一、使用 Navicat 导出数据 Excel 文件 1.1、使用“导出向导”选项 1.2、选择数据库导出的存放位置 1.3、选择需要导出的栏位 1.4、定义“导出向导”附加选项 1.5...、执行导出操作 1.6、验证导出数据 二、将数据 Excel 文件导入 Navicat 2.1、使用“导入向导”选项 2.2、选择导入文件数据源 2.3、导入文件定义附加选项 2.4、设置目录 2.5...,当设计完一个后,如果有上百条或更多的数据需要导入 MySQL 数据库时,我们可以先把设计好的数据导出到一个 Excel 中,然后按照格式去填充,最后这些填充完的数据再导入到 MySQL 数据库中...一、使用 Navicat 导出数据 Excel 文件 1.1、使用“导出向导”选项 我们点击“导出向导”,选择的类型:Excel 文件,具体如下图所示: 1.2、选择数据库导出的存放位置 将导出的...IDE Navicat for MySQL 导出导入数据文件,其他版本的 Navicat 对 MySQL 数据库的操作也是一样的。

    4.9K30

    Thinkphp6之PhpspreadSheet(2)导出数据库存入excel

    重点:先给自己定一个目标,在thinkphp环境下能在后台导入excel表格到Mysql数据库 Thinkphp6之PhpspreadSheet(2)导出数据库存入excel Thinkphp6之PhpspreadSheet...导出数据库存入excel 一、数据库 二、代码 1.导入相关的类文件 2.一个自定义函数与导出函数 三、在public目录中建立一下文件夹excel,代码一运行就有一个文件03.xlsx的文件...//$cell = $sheet->getCellByColumnAndRow(1,1); var_dump($sheet); } private function excel...班级','学号','姓名','语文','数学','英语','政治','历史','物理','化学','体育','总分','班名次','级名次','镇名次','上次','进步']; $this->excel.../excel/03'); } } ===今天学习到此===

    1.4K30

    PHP利用phpexcel导入ExcelMysql数据库

    所以找了下phpexcel的资料,打算利用这个工具excel导入数据库,但是发现很多教程都太久远,拿来主义用不了,所以就自己着手搞了一下,对有数据导入需求的可能有帮助。....php'; //以上三步加载phpExcel的类 $objReader = PHPExcel_IOFactory::createReader('Excel5');//use excel2007 for...自己修改即可 mysqli_set_charset($coon, "utf8"); //设置字符utf-8 for($j=2;$j<=$highestRow;$j++) //j=2是因为第一行提示...我所有文件打了个包,放在了coding,不懂的小伙伴下载改改就能用了: https://coding.net/u/cvc/p/phpexcel 全部代码里面包含了上传-存盘-写入数据库-删除上传的文件...» 本文链接:PHP利用phpexcel导入ExcelMysql数据库 » 转载请注明来源:刺客博客

    16.1K40

    Mysql数据库备份还原和数据、数据导出导入

    (数据和结构 ) mysqldump -u root -p -B 数据库数据库数据库C > xxxx.sql   导出数据库多个(数据和结构 )   mysqldump -u root -p ...-> INTO OUTFILE '/tmp/runoob.txt'; 你可以通过命令选项来设置数据输出的指定格式,以下实例导出 CSV 格式: mysql> SELECT * FROM passwd...导出作为原始数据 mysqldump 是 mysql 用于转存储数据库的实用程序。它主要产生一个 SQL 脚本,其中包含从头重新创建数据库所必需的命令 CREATE TABLE INSERT 等。...四、数据导入 1、mysql 命令导入 使用 mysql 命令导入语法格式mysql -u用户名 -p密码 < 要导入的数据库数据(runoob.sql) 实例: # mysql -...如,在数据文件中的列顺序是 a,b,c,但在插入的列顺序b,c,a,则数据导入语法如下: mysql> LOAD DATA LOCAL INFILE 'dump.txt' -> INTO

    6.4K20

    MySQL命令行导出导入数据库和数据

    MySQL命令行导出数据库: 1,进入MySQL目录下的bin文件夹:cd MySQL中到bin文件夹的目录 如我输入的命令行:cd C:\Program Files\MySQL\MySQL Server...5.7\bin 2,导出数据库:mysqldump -u 用户名 -p 数据库名 数据名 > 导出的文件名和路径  如我输入的命令行:mysqldump -u root -p gctdb > F:\...apache-tomcat-6.0.20\logs\news.sql   (输入后会让你输入进入MySQL的密码) (如果导出单或多张的话在数据库名后面输入名即可)        mysql导出数据库一个...  mysqldump -u 用户名 -p 数据库名> 导出的文件名和路径   mysqldump -u root -p gctdb areacode> F:\apache-tomcat-6.0.20...\logs\areacode.sql (结尾没有分号)        导出数据中dbname多张(test1,test2,test3)结构及数据用用空格隔开        mysqldump -u

    7.6K20

    MySQL数据库)的导入导出(备份和还原) mysql 根据一张数据更新另一张

    mysql 根据一张数据更新另一张 sql示例 update a  ,b  set  a.name = b.name  where  a.id = b.id 一)在同一个数据库服务器上面进行数据间的数据导入导出...这时就要使用到数据库)的导出,导入。即将远程的数据库导出到本地文件中,然后再将该数据库)导入(还原)到本地数据库中。...mydb1 > mydb1.bak;                        //将本地mysql服务器上的mydb1数据库导出到本地的mydb1.bak文件中) (2)导出数据 mysqldump...导入数据库) (1)导入数据库 在本地数据库中创建相对应导出数据库mydb同名的数据库mysql> create database mydb; 然后退出数据库,再使用以下的 命令导入数据库文件...是远程数据库mydb导出文件的本地存放位置 (2)导入数据 在本地数据库中创建相对应导出数据库mydb同名的数据库mysql> create database mydb; 然后在mysql

    12.2K10
    领券